Understanding entrepreneurship programs in apac
Entrepreneurship programs are designed to provide entrepreneurs with the knowledge, skills, and resources necessary to establish and grow their businesses. In the APAC region, these programs often include incubators, accelerators, mentorship schemes, and funding opportunities that help startups navigate the intricate business ecosystem.
Entrepreneurship programs serve as a launchpad for startups by providing them with crucial business insights, access to networks, and potential investment opportunities. They also foster an environment of innovation, helping entrepreneurs translate their ideas into viable business models.

Challenges faced by startups
Startups often face challenges in terms of identifying the right program, navigating the application process, and optimally leveraging the resources offered by these programs.
To overcome these challenges, startups should have a clear understanding of their business needs, seek guidance from mentors, and be proactive in making the most of the opportunities presented by these programs.
